Why Update Preparation is Crucial

Before diving into the preparation process, it’s essential to understand why updates are necessary. Apple’s commitment to security and stability is crucial, and regular updates ensure:

Security patches and bug fixes: Updates address vulnerabilities and fix bugs, protecting users from potential threats and ensuring a smooth experience.
Improvements and new features: New features and enhancements make their way to users, enhancing the overall functionality and usability of their devices.
Stability and performance: Regular updates help maintain system stability, optimize performance, and resolve issues, ensuring a seamless experience.
